body {
	background-color: #b7bdc1;
	background-image:url(../images/background.gif);
	background-repeat:repeat;
	margin: 0px 0px 0px 0px;
}

	
img {
	border:0px;
}


p{
	font: 10px Verdana, Arial, Helvetica, sans-serif;
    line-height: 1.5; /*subnav 1.7 */
	color: #6A737B;
	margin: 10px 7px 10px 18px;
}

p.onecolumn{
	width: 400px;
	}

td.center {
	background-color: #fff;
	}

td.center p.list {
	margin: 0 20px 10px 18px;
	}

td.bottom {
	border-top: 1px solid #979EA6;
	background-image:url(../images/background_gradient.gif);
	background-repeat:repeat;	
}

.footer
{
	font: 7px Verdana, Arial, Helvetica, sans-serif;
	line-height: 1.5;
/*	font-size: 90%; 
	color: #FF0000;
	z-index: 100; */
}


a:link {
	text-decoration: none;
	color: #EF3E42;
}

a:visited {
	text-decoration: none;
	color: #EF3E42;
}

a:active {
	text-decoration: none;
	color: #EF3E42;
}

a:hover {
	text-decoration: underline;
	color: #000066;
}



h1{
	line-height: 1.5;
	font-weight: normal;
	color: #6A737B;
	margin: 8px 20px 12px 18px;
    font-style: normal;
    font-variant: normal;
    font-size: 15px;
    font-family: Avenir, Verdana, Arial, Helvetica, sans-serif;
    width: 576px;
}

h2{
	font: 13px Verdana, Arial, Helvetica, sans-serif;
    line-height: 1.5;
	font-weight: normal;
	color: #6A737B;
	margin: 8px 20px 0 18px;
}


h3{
	line-height: 1.5;
	font-weight:bold;
	color: #6A737B;
	margin: 8px 119px 12px 16px;
    font-style: normal;
    font-variant: normal;
    font-size: 12px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    width: 472px;
}
h4{
	font: 11px Verdana, Arial, Helvetica, sans-serif;
    line-height: 1.5;
	font-weight:bold;
	color: #6A737B;
	margin: 8px 20px 12px 16px;
}
h5{
	font: 10px Verdana, Arial, Helvetica, sans-serif;
    line-height: 1.5;
	font-weight:bold;
	color: #6A737B;
	margin: 8px 20px 12px 16px;
}

.red, .alert {
	color: #EF3E42;
	}


table.results, table.email {
	margin: 0 0 0 3px;
}
	
table.forms p {
	line-height: 1.5; /*subnav 1.7 */
	color: #6A737B;
	margin: 4px 20px 10px 18px;
    width: 158px;
}

table.forms p.pform {
	width: 310px;
	margin: 4px 20px 10px 0;
}

input.text, select.text{
	width: 300px;
	border: 1px solid #CACFD2;
	background-color:#EFF2F2;
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color: #6A737B;
    margin-left: 0px;
}	
textarea.text{
	width: 585px;
	height: 76px;
	border: 1px solid #CACFD2;
	background-color:#EFF2F2;
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color: #6A737B;
	}
textarea.text1{
	width: 300px;
	height: 80px;
	border: 1px solid #CACFD2;
	background-color:#EFF2F2;
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color: #6A737B;
	}
input.button, input.buttonlight {
	color: #fff;
	background-color: #EF3E42;
	border: 1px solid #D81217;
	font: 10px Verdana, Arial, Helvetica, sans-serif;
    }
	
input.buttonlight {
	color: #fff;
	background-color: #b7bdc1;
	border: 1px solid #b7bdc1;
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	}
	
table.results th, table.results td, table.email td  {
	font: 10px Verdana, Arial, Helvetica, sans-serif;
	color: #6A737B;
	text-align: left;
	padding: 6px 6px 6px 3px;
	border-right: 2px solid #fff;
	}

table.results th  {
	font-weight: bold;
	padding-left: 0;
	}
	
table.results p,
table.results h1, 
table.results h2, 
table.results h3,
table.email p,
table.email h1, 
table.email h2, 
table.email h3 {
	margin-left: 0;
	}
	
table.results tr.altcolor {
	background-color: #e6e9ea;
	}
	
table.results h2, table.forms h2 {
	font-weight: bold;
	}

table.email {
	background-color:#EFF2F2;
	padding-left: 6px;
	margin-bottom: 12px;
}
	
table.email td {
	border: none;
}

#ccmenu {
	background-color: #b7bdc1;
	background-image:url(../images/bg_flash_nav.gif);
	width: 622px;
	height: 176px;
	margin: 0;
}

#ccmenu h1{
	background: url(../images/h1_logo.gif) no-repeat top left;
    text-indent: -5000px;
	margin: 14px 0 8px 19px;
	width: 180px;
	height: 25px;
	}

#ccmenu p{
	font: 12px Avenir,Verdana, Arial, Helvetica, sans-serif;
    line-height: 1.5;
	font-weight: normal;
	color: #6A737B;
	margin:0;
	width: 440px;
	padding: 0 10px 10px 19px;
	}
	
#ccmenu p.flash{
	font-size: 10px;
	color: #6A737B;
	}
	
#ccmenu ul{
	width: 522px;
	list-style: none;
	margin: 0 0 12px 0; 
	padding: 0;
	float: left;
	}
	
#ccmenu li{
	font: 11px Avenir,Verdana, Arial, Helvetica, sans-serif;
	display: inline;
	list-style: none; 
	margin: 1px 0 0 0; 
	padding: 0 9px 0 9px;
	border-right: 1px solid #ccc;
	float: left;
	}
	
#ccmenu li.first {
	padding-left: 18px;
}

#ccmenu li.last {
	border: none;
}

#ccmenu li a{
	font: 11px Avenir,Verdana, Arial, Helvetica, sans-serif;
	text-decoration: none;
	color: #EF3E42;
	}
.hideClass
{
 /*visibility:hidden;*/
 display:none;
}
.showClass
{
	/*visibility:visible ;*/
	display:block;
}
.hr1 {
  border: 0;
  width: 576px;
  color: #EF3C42;
  background-color: #f00;
  height: 1px;
  text-align: left;
 margin-left: 18px;
}
.hr2 {
  border: 0;
  width: 576px;
  color: #6A737B;
  background-color: #6A737B;
  height: 1px;
  text-align: left;
 margin-left: 18px;
}
	
ul, li { 
	line-height: 1.5; /*subnav 1.7 */
	color: #6A737B;
	margin-top: 0%; 
	margin-right: 10px; 
	margin-bottom: 0px; 
	margin-left: 15px; 
	padding: 1px;
    font-style: normal;
    font-variant: normal;
    font-weight: normal;
    font-size: 10px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
}